American Gyros
Cost $15, save $20
Source: Recommended by CookPal
- 40 Min
- 8 Servings
- $15
INGREDIENTS
Meat
- 1 pound ground lamb
- 1 pound ground beef
Vegetables & Herbs
- 🧅 ½ cup finely diced yellow onion
- 🧄 4 cloves garlic, crushed
- 1 tablespoon minced fresh rosemary
- 2 teaspoons dried oregano
Spices & Seasoning
- 🧂 2 teaspoons kosher salt, or to taste
- 1 teaspoon fresh ground black pepper
- 1 teaspoon cumin
- 1 teaspoon paprika
- ⅛ teaspoon ground cinnamon
- ⅛ teaspoon cayenne pepper
Miscellaneous
- 2 tablespoons dry bread crumbs
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
STEPS
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Oil a 9x13-inch baking dish and line with parchment paper, oiled side up.
Mix ground lamb, beef, onion, garlic, rosemary, oregano, salt, pepper, cumin, paprika, cinnamon, cayenne pepper, and bread crumbs. Pack the mixture firmly into the baking dish.
Bake at 350°F (175°C) for 40–45 minutes until browned and the internal temperature reads 160°F (70°C). Let cool to room temperature and refrigerate for 1–2 hours.
Once chilled, cut the meat into 3 crosswise pieces and slice each into 1/8-inch thick slices as needed.
In a skillet, heat olive oil over medium-high heat. Cook gyro slices until browned, about 2 minutes per side.

💡 Prepare tzatziki sauce ahead of time for serving.You can freeze cooked gyro slices for up to 3 months for convenient reheating.Serve with warm pita bread, fresh vegetables, and your favorite garnishes.Mixing the spices thoroughly into the meat results in even flavor distribution.
